I leave mine on year round, and I live where it snows in the winter (Pacific Northwest). In fact, its supposed to snow here again tonight. But I also keep it parked in a garage when not in use. So in reality, it is only outside about two full days a week. I do use it year round, all seasons. No issues. But that is probably based on the quality of the tent and also whether it is a hard shell or soft shell. With my rack and tent I lost between 1-2 mpgs with them on, but that doesnt bother me.
Edit to say: I do take it off before doing aggressive rock crawling or serious off camber wheeling.
